Why 500W Matters: The Sweet Spot in Power Conversion

Think of a 500W inverter as the "Goldilocks zone" – not too weak for basic appliances, yet not overkill for daily needs. It can power:

  • LED TVs (50-100W)
  • Laptops (20-75W)
  • Refrigerators (100-200W)

Technical Innovations in Modern Inverters

Today's 24V models feature pure sine wave output – crucial for sensitive electronics. Compare traditional vs. modern specs:

FeatureModified Sine WavePure Sine Wave
Efficiency85-90%93-97%
CompatibilityBasic toolsMedical devices/Servers
THD*~40%<3%

*Total Harmonic Distortion

Case Study: Solar-Powered Workshop Success

A carpentry shop reduced energy costs by 40% using:

  • 4×300W solar panels
  • 24V 500W hybrid inverter
  • 2×200Ah lithium batteries

Result: 8-hour continuous operation of power tools during daylight.

Choosing Your Inverter: 3 Key Factors

  1. Surge capacity: Handles 2x rated power briefly
  2. Cooling system: Fan vs. passive cooling
  3. Protection features: Overload/overheat safeguards

FAQ: Quick Answers to Common Questions

Q: Can it run a microwave? A: Most 700W+ microwaves require at least 1000W inverters.

Q: How long will a 100Ah battery last? A: Approximately: (100Ah × 24V) ÷ 500W = 4.8 hours at full load.
